The American Association for

Thoracic Surgery

1966-1967

President Frederick G. Kergin, Toronto

Vice-president Paul C. Samson, Oakland

Secretary Thomas B. Ferguson, St. Louis

Treasurer C. Rollins Hanlon, St. Louis

Editor Brian Blades, Washington, D.C.

Council Herbert C. Maier (1967), New York

Edward M. Kent (1967), Pittsburgh

Frank Gerbode (1968), San Francisco

Donald B. Effler (1969), Cleveland

John C. Callaghan (1970), Edmonton.

Membership committee John W. Kirklin, Chairman, Birmingham

John C. Callaghan, Edmonton

David J. Dugan, Oakland

C. Frederick Kittle, Chicago

George P. Rosemond, Philadelphia

Frank C. Spencer, New York

Watts R. Webb, Dallas

Association representatives O. Theron Clagett, Rochester, Minn.

The Board of Thoracic Surgery James V. Maloney, Jr., Los Angeles

J. Gordon Scannell, Boston

Herbert Sloan, Ann Arbor, Mich.

Board of Governors, Paul C. Adkins (1967), Washington, D.C.

American College of Surgeons Denton A. Cooley (1968), Houston

William W. L. Glenn (1969), New Haven, Conn.
